Reevaluating the Dark Ages: Myths and Realities

This chapter re-evaluates the notion of the Dark Ages, often considered a time of cultural decline after the fall of the Roman Empire. It argues that this period was not just one of darkness, but also of continuity and significant intellectual and cultural developments, largely influenced by the Catholic Church.
